In the youth art school atrium in Berlin-Reinickendorf, an exciting creative event is imminent: The "Kunst-Werkstatt experiment" invites pupils from the 8th to 12th classes of all secondary schools in Berlin to register free of charge by September 30, 2024

from November 4th to 8th, 2024, the young people have the opportunity to explore the topic of “freedom” in its own way. Under the direction of visual artists, art teachers and designers, you can research, discuss and implement the complexity of the term in more than 20 creative workshops. The City Councilor Harald Muschner (CDU) emphasizes the importance of this artistic experience.

The pupils are supported to work with unusual materials, tools and techniques in order to gain both artistic and social experiences. The results of your work will be presented in an exhibition in the Atrium Gallery from November 21, 2024.

The "Art Workshop Experiment" is organized by the Senate Department for Education, Youth and Family in cooperation with the Atrium and the Reinickendorf district office. Interested parties can contact Claudia Güttner for more information, who heads the project.
